Abstract
A vibration sensor is provided in a telescope. When vibrations are detected by the vibration sensor, the vibrating state of a reflecting mirror is estimated by the vibration sensor. When an image signal is captured by an image sensor, the frequency or period of capturing the image signal is varied depending on the state of vibrations of the reflecting mirror. In this manner, the time required for measurement is shortened, or the measuring error due to the swinging of the reflecting mirror is minimized.
